[Watch] CSK's Mustafizur Survives 2 Run Outs In A Ball As ZIM Commit Comedy Of Errors

The fourth T20I between Bangladesh and Zimbabwe witnessed a hilarious moment when the Zimbabwe fielders' comedy of errors earned Mustafizur Rahman a lifeline. 

The incident occurred during the final over of Bangladesh's innings when they were reeling at 139 for nine, with Mustafizur and Tanvir Islam unbeaten in the middle. 

After conceding a single off his first ball, Zimbabwe's Blessing Muzarabani bowled a short-of-good-length delivery, which Tanvir pushed gently in the off side. 

There was a lack of communication between the players while going for a risky single, creating an opportunity for a runout for the visiting side. 

However, Muzarabani missed the stumps at the striker's end, with Mustafizur surviving a runout. 

As the ball travelled towards the fine leg boundary, the fielder collected and threw it when Rahman was well short of his crease at the non-striker's end. 

However, the fielder committed a childish error again, failing to dislodge the bails in time despite having ample time to do it. 

Thus, Mustafizur, who recently left CSK for national duty, survived two runouts inside a single delivery, creating scope for laughter for the home fans. 

Meanwhile, chasing a modest 144-run target, Zimbabwe were 26 for one in 3.1 overs, with T Marumani and Sikandar Raza unbeaten in the middle.
